Kaspersky has raised concerns over the security of Firefox.

The link to Kaspersky is this :- https://securelist.social-kaspersky.com/en/advisories/10765. None of the available updates exceed the versions recemmended by the information so I'm a little concerned. I have every faith in KAV protecting me but on the off chance it doesn't in one particular instance, are there any suggestions ?

Réiteach roghnaithe

That list is simply a list of all the security bugs fixed in the latest Firefox. you can update to Firefox 45 and be protected from them.

Hi philipp,

Thanks for the rapid response. Once Kaspersky had identified the issue, I used the Firefox "check for updates" option from the "about" menu and it only upgraded me to version 43. That's why I thought I'd better ask the question. Again, thanks for the help,

more options

no worries, it's better to ask. if you go and check for updates again you should receive a further update to 45.0.1.
